Homepage Widgets
This new feature allows you great flexibility in customizing your home page. Each section of the homepage is now configured in a small application (a widget). You can edit them, rearrange them, enable and disable them, even create your own! Read more.
There’s a New Data Center
We’re migrating to new servers. The migration is expected to take only a few minutes and you should not notice any change in service. On the day of your move, nightly processes will still be run as usual, including recurring giving.

New Labels for Web Check-in
You can now include birthday labels on kids’ badges, and background check status icons for volunteers. Read more.
Search Builder Condition Enhancements
A Tax Status filter has been added to three conditions, so that you can now include donors of non deductible gifts in the results or search exclusively for donors of non deductible gifts. Read more.
Two New Homepage Widgets!
The Vital Stats widget
offers a highly flexible listing of counts for people groups in your database by employing status flags and/or saved searches that define the groups. The Giving Sources widget
is a pie chart that visualizes (for a specified fund or list of funds) the percentage of giving that comes from mobile, one-time online, recurring, or all other giving sources. Read more.
